The Majority Leader Alexander Afenyo-Markin has indicated his willingness to consult the Speaker to try and resolve the current Parliamentary impasse.

Bagbin indefinitely adjourned the House due to the absence of a prepared agenda. This followed the failure of the Business Committee to meet and set issues for deliberation.

The session, initially triggered by a recall request from the Majority caucus, was anticipated to tackle pressing legislative matters. However, with no appearance from the Majority MPs in the Chamber, Speaker Bagbin voiced disappointment, noting that their absence prevented the Business Committee from forming an agenda.

In his remarks, Bagbin explained that without an Order Paper, the House lacked a structured agenda to proceed.

Addressing journalists after this in Accra on Thursday, Afenyo-Markin stated “We look forward to engaging Mr. Speaker in the next few hours and days.”

Afenyo-Markin urged Bagbin to take the necessary actions to address ongoing concerns within the parliamentary framework.

“We pray that he does the needful,” he added, indicating that the NPP is hopeful for a resolution that aligns with democratic principles.

However, he also made it clear that if Bagbin fails to act appropriately, the NPP will not hesitate to pursue legal avenues to ensure that the right processes are followed.

“If he doesn’t do the needful, we will continue to rely on the law to get the right things done,” Afenyo-Markin warned, underscoring the party’s commitment to upholding the rule of law.
